Reid ME, Lomas-Francis C, Daniels GL, Chen V, Shen J, Ho YC, Hare V, Batts R, Yacob M, Smart E. Expression of the erythrocyte antigen Henshaw (He; MNS6): serological and immunochemical studies. Vox Sang 1995; 68:183-6. [PMID: 7625076 DOI: 10.1111/j.1423-0410.1995.tb03924.x]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
Production of murine monoclonal antibodies to the low prevalence MNS antigen Henshaw (He; MNS6) has enabled more detailed study of this antigen. Using these directly hemagglutinating anti-He, red blood cells (RBCs) from 1695 people of African origin were screened in the USA and England. The prevalence of He+ samples among these donors was 2.1%. In Natal, blood samples from 1218 black donors were screened with rabbit anti-He. The prevalence of He+ donors in this population was 7.0%. Immunoblotting confirmed that the He antigen is carried on an erythrocyte membrane component with a molecular mass that is indistinguishable from glycophorin B. Hemagglutination and immunoblotting demonstrated that ten of 56 He+ samples tested more extensively had a reduced expression of the He antigen. The majority of He+ RBCs were S+; those He+ RBC samples that were S-s+ more frequently had a weakened expression of He.

Shen J, Zu K, Cass CL, Beyer AL, Hirsh J. Exon skipping by overexpression of a Drosophila heterogeneous nuclear ribonucleoprotein in vivo. Proc Natl Acad Sci U S A 1995; 92:1822-5. [PMID: 7892184 PMCID: PMC42374 DOI: 10.1073/pnas.92.6.1822] [Citation(s) in RCA: 21]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023] Open
Abstract
Heterogeneous nuclear ribonucleoproteins (hnRNPs) are abundant RNA-binding proteins that are implicated in splicing regulation. Here we investigate the role of a Drosophila hnRNP in splicing regulation in living animals. We find that overexpression of the Drosophila hnRNP HRB98DE leads to skipping of all internal exons in the Drosophila dopa decarboxylase (Ddc) pre-mRNA in vivo. These results indicate that HRB98DE has a splicing activity that promotes use of terminal splice sites. The effect of excess HRB98DE on Ddc splicing is transient, even though high levels of HRB98DE persist for at least 24 hr. This suggests that Drosophila larvae can induce a compensating mechanism to counteract the effects of excess HRB98DE.

Wang Q, Shen J, Splawski I, Atkinson D, Li Z, Robinson JL, Moss AJ, Towbin JA, Keating MT. SCN5A mutations associated with an inherited cardiac arrhythmia, long QT syndrome. Cell 1995; 80:805-11. [PMID: 7889574 DOI: 10.1016/0092-8674(95)90359-3] [Citation(s) in RCA: 1281] [Impact Index Per Article: 44.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023]
Abstract
Long QT syndrome (LQT) is an inherited disorder that causes sudden death from cardiac arrhythmias, specifically torsade de pointes and ventricular fibrillation. We previously mapped three LQT loci: LQT1 on chromosome 11p15.5, LQT2 on 7q35-36, and LQT3 on 3p21-24. Here we report genetic linkage between LQT3 and polymorphisms within SCN5A, the cardiac sodium channel gene. Single strand conformation polymorphism and DNA sequence analyses reveal identical intragenic deletions of SCN5A in affected members of two unrelated LQT families. The deleted sequences reside in a region that is important for channel inactivation. These data suggest that mutations in SCN5A cause chromosome 3-linked LQT and indicate a likely cellular mechanism for this disorder.

Shen J, Wendoloski J. Binding of phosphorus-containing inhibitors to thermolysin studied by the Poisson-Boltzmann method. Protein Sci 1995; 4:373-81. [PMID: 7795520 PMCID: PMC2143077 DOI: 10.1002/pro.5560040303] [Citation(s) in RCA: 11]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023]
Abstract
Zinc endopeptidase thermolysin can be inhibited by a series of phosphorus-containing peptide analogues, Cbz-Gly-psi (PO2)-X-Leu-Y-R (ZGp(X)L(y)R), where X = NH, O, or CH2; Y = NH or O; R = Leu, Ala, Gly, Phe, H, or CH3. The affinity correlation as well as an X-ray crystallography study suggest that these inhibitors bind to thermolysin in an identical mode. In this work, we calculate the electrostatic binding free energies for a series of 13 phosphorus-containing inhibitors with modifications at X, Y, and R moieties using finite difference solution to the Poisson-Boltzmann equation. A method has been developed to include the solvation entropy changes due to binding different ligands to a macromolecule. We demonstrate that the electrostatic energy and empirically derived solvation entropy can account for most of the binding energy differences in this series. By analyzing the binding contribution from individual residues, we show that the energy of a hydrogen bond is not confined to the donor and acceptor. In particular, the positive charges on Zn and Arg 203, which are not the acceptors, contribute significantly to the hydrogen bonds between two amides of ZGpLL and the thermolysin.

Experimental studies on a bacterial sulfate receptor have indicated anomalous relative binding affinities for the mutations Ser130-->Cys,Ser130-->Gly, and Ser130-->Ala. The loss of affinity for sulfate in the former mutation was previously attributed to a greater steric effect on the part of the Cys side chain relative to the Ser side chain, whereas the relatively small loss of binding affinity for the latter two mutations was attributed to the loss of a single hydrogen bond. In this report we present quantum chemical and statistical thermodynamic studies of these mutations. Qualitative results from these studies indicate that for the Ser130-->Cys mutation the large decrease in binding affinity is in part caused by steric effects, but also significantly by the differential work required to polarize the Cys thiol group relative to the Ser hydroxyl group. The Gly mutant cobinds a water molecule in the same location as the Ser side chain resulting in a relatively small decrease in binding affinity. Results for the Ala mutant are in disagreement with experimental results but are likely to be limited by insufficient sampling of configuration space due to physical constraints applied during the simulation.

Kaplan SH, Yang H, Gilliam DE, Shen J, Lemasters JJ, Cascio WE. Hypercapnic acidosis and dimethyl amiloride reduce reperfusion induced cell death in ischaemic ventricular myocardium. Cardiovasc Res 1995; 29:231-8. [PMID: 7736500]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/26/2023] Open
Abstract
OBJECTIVE The aim was to investigate the effects of slowing the recovery of ischaemia induced intracellular acidosis with hypercapnic acidosis or dimethyl amiloride (DMA) on the extent of reperfusion induced cell death. METHODS Isolated arterially perfused rabbit papillary muscles and septa were suspended in a controlled atmosphere and perfused with a modified Tyrode solution containing erythrocytes and trypan blue (500 microM). Ischaemia was produced by arrest of perfusion and withdrawal of atmospheric O2. Extracellular pH of the muscle during reperfusion was controlled by adjusting the pH of the perfusate (pH 6.6 or pH 7.6 with and without DMA 20 microM) and changing the PCO2 of the chamber atmosphere. After 30 min of reperfusion following 30 min (group A) or 60 min (group B) of ischaemia, papillary muscles were fixed with paraformaldehyde. Cell death was assessed by trypan blue staining of nuclei in histological sections of the papillary muscles. RESULTS The magnitude of cell death was greatest after reperfusion with pH 7.6 as measured by the percentage of nuclei staining with trypan blue (15.1% in group A; 41.8% in group B). By contrast, reperfusion at pH 6.6 reduced cell killing (group A, 3.6%; group B, 7.2%). Reperfusion at pH 7.6 with DMA (20 microM) also reduced trypan blue uptake (group A, 2.8%; group B, 3.8%). Despite the attenuation of cell death afforded by acidosis or Na+/H+ exchange inhibition, significant swelling of the extracellular space and microvascular injury was noted. CONCLUSIONS Hypercapnic acidosis and Na+/H+ exchange inhibition during reperfusion attenuate lethal reperfusion injury to ventricular myocardium and extend to the intact myocardium the concept of the "pH paradox" in which recovery of intracellular pH after reperfusion is a precipitating factor in lethal cell injury.

Koukoulis GK, Shen J, Virtanen I, Gould VE. Immunolocalization of cellular fibronectins in the normal liver, cirrhosis, and hepatocellular carcinoma. Ultrastruct Pathol 1995; 19:37-43. [PMID: 7770960 DOI: 10.3109/01913129509014601] [Citation(s) in RCA: 14]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023]
Abstract
Cellular (c) fibronectins (Fn) differ biochemically, immunologically, and functionally from plasma fibronectins (pFn). Most existing data on Fn distribution in the normal and diseased liver require revision because those studies were based on reagents that did not distinguish pFn from cFn and predated the development of specific cFn monoclonal antibodies (Mabs). We immunostained cryosections of normal adult livers (n = 5), cirrhotic livers (n = 20), and livers with hepatocellular carcinoma (HCC) (n = 10) by the avidin-biotin-complex method with specific Mabs to the extradomains A and B (EDA, EDB) and oncofetal (Onc) isoforms of cFn. Selected samples were stained with an antiserum to pFn; fetal livers served as controls. Normal and cirrhotic livers showed EDA-cFn staining in the portal, septal, and perisinusoidal matrix; its distribution was more restricted than that of pFn. In cirrhosis, EDA-cFn reactions were strongest at sites of piecemeal necrosis and around proliferating ductules in biliary cirrhosis. EDA-cFn reactions were consistently most intense in the matrix of HCC. Distinct from adult normal and cirrhotic livers, reactions for EDB- and Onc-cFn were noted exclusively in most cases of HCC. We conclude that the only cFn isoform indigenous to the normal adult liver matrix is EDA-cFn. Enhanced EDA-cFn in cirrhotic livers may serve as indicator of active stromal remodeling. The restriction of EDB- and Onc-cFn to a large subset of HCC and the putative role of cFn in modulating cell-matrix adhesive interactions would suggest that the emergence of these molecules may be related to the variably invasive and metastatic properties of these tumors.

Shen J, Watanabe S, Kaneko A. Cell dissociation with papain reduces the density of cGMP-activated channels of the retinal rod. THE JAPANESE JOURNAL OF PHYSIOLOGY 1995; 45:151-64. [PMID: 7544417 DOI: 10.2170/jjphysiol.45.151] [Citation(s) in RCA: 13]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
A proteolytic enzyme, papain, is the enzyme commonly used for dissociation of retinal neurons. To ask whether papain modifies the activity of ion channels, cGMP-activated channels were recorded in inside-out membrane patches excised from the bullfrog rod outer segment, and the activity was compared between cells dissociated using papain and cells dissociated mechanically. While the affinity to cGMP, I-V relation, channel kinetics, and single-channel current amplitude were almost the same in both papain-treated and the control preparations, the total current flowing through the patch membrane of the papain-treated cells was reduced to about 20% of the control, suggesting that papain reduced the density of cGMP-activated channels.

Fleet WF, Johnson TA, Cascio WE, Shen J, Engle CL, Martin DG, Gettes LS. Marked activation delay caused by ischemia initiated after regional K+ elevation in in situ pig hearts. Circulation 1994; 90:3009-17. [PMID: 7994849 DOI: 10.1161/01.cir.90.6.3009] [Citation(s) in RCA: 23]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
BACKGROUND Conduction mediated by the slow inward (Ca2+) current occurs in vitro under specific experimental conditions but has not been documented in ventricular muscle in vivo during regional myocardial ischemia, perhaps because certain constituents of ischemia (including hypoxia and acidosis) may inhibit the Ca2+ current in this setting. We hypothesized that slow conduction mediated by the Ca2+ current could occur during acute ischemia in situations in which the extracellular K+ rise was more marked relative to the degree of acidosis, as may occur at ischemic boundaries. METHODS AND RESULTS In open-chest, anesthetized swine, an arterial shunt from the carotid artery to the mid-left anterior descending coronary artery was created through which a solution of KCl was infused to raise extracellular K+ ([K+]e) to approximately 9.4 mmol/L before the initiation of ischemia, which we termed "K(+)-modified ischemia." Ischemia initiated at a normal [K+]e ("unmodified ischemia") resulted in a mean activation delay in the center of the ischemic zone of 55 +/- 26 milliseconds after 5 minutes of ischemia and a decrease in epicardial longitudinal conduction velocity from 53 to 21 cm/s before the onset of conduction block. K(+)-modified ischemia resulted in a mean activation delay in the center of the ischemic zone of 181 +/- 8 milliseconds and a decrease in epicardial longitudinal conduction to less than 10 cm/s. K(+)-modified ischemia was associated with ventricular fibrillation in 85% of episodes compared with 28% of episodes of unmodified ischemia (P < .01). Verapamil prevented the occurrence of marked activation delay during K(+)-modified ischemia, producing local activation block following a maximum activation delay of 74 +/- 25 milliseconds. In two experiments, responses mediated by the slow inward current were produced by regional K+ elevation to 15 to 16 mmol/L, followed by concomitant regional administration of epinephrine (10(-7) mol/L). Regional [K+]e elevation alone to this level resulted in local activation block following a maximum activity delay of 70 to 80 milliseconds, whereas administration of epinephrine in combination with high [K+]e resulted in return of local activation with an activation delay of 160 to 180 milliseconds (ie, similar to that during K(+)-modified ischemia). CONCLUSIONS Compared with unmodified ischemia, K(+)-modified ischemia resulted in marked activation delay and a high incidence of ventricular fibrillation. Based on measurements of longitudinal conduction velocity, the inhibitory effect of verapamil, and the results of experiments with high [K+]e plus epinephrine, we conclude that the marked activation delay during K(+)-modified ischemia represents conduction mediated by the slow inward current. Because the conditions produced by K(+)-modified ischemia (high [K+]e with minimal acidosis) are similar to conditions in and near ischemic border regions, we hypothesize that responses mediated by the slow inward current may occur in such regions during unmodified ischemia and may participate in the development of reentrant arrhythmias.

Shen J, Hirsh J. cis-regulatory sequences responsible for alternative splicing of the Drosophila dopa decarboxylase gene. Mol Cell Biol 1994; 14:7385-93. [PMID: 7935452 PMCID: PMC359273 DOI: 10.1128/mcb.14.11.7385-7393.1994]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023] Open
Abstract
The Drosophila dopa decarboxylase gene, Ddc, is expressed in the hypoderm and in specific sets of cells in the central nervous system (CNS). The unique Ddc primary transcript is alternatively spliced in these two tissues. The Ddc CNS mRNA contains all four exons (A through D), whereas the hypodermal mRNA contains only three exons (A, C, and D). To localize cis-regulatory sequences responsible for Ddc alternative splicing, a Ddc minigene and several fusion genes containing various amounts of Ddc sequences fused to fushi tarazu (ftz) exon 1 were constructed and introduced into flies by P-element-mediated germ line transformation. We find that Ddc intron ab and exon B are sufficient to regulate Ddc alternative splicing, since transcripts of a minimal fusion gene containing most of Ddc intron ab and exon B are spliced to exon B in the CNS but not in the hypoderm. These results indicate that Ddc alternative splicing is regulated by either a negative mechanism preventing splicing to exon B in the hypoderm or a positive mechanism activating splicing to exon B in the CNS. Our previous data suggest that Ddc hypodermal splicing is the actively regulated splicing pathway (J. Shen, C. J. Beall, and J. Hirsh, Mol. Cell. Biol. 13:4549-4555, 1993). Here we show that deletion of Ddc intron ab sequences selectively disrupts hypodermal splicing specificity. These results support a model in which Ddc alternative splicing is negatively regulated by a blockage mechanism preventing splicing to exon B in the hypoderm.
